Cajetan of iene (august 7). c) The primary feasts of the Confraternity are the solemnity of the immaculate Conception of the Blessed VirginMary (Dec. 8) and the Commemoration of all the Faithful De- parted (nov. 2). Confraternity members shall observe the solemnity of the immaculate Conception in profound love and gratitude to God and Mary. On this day they shall renew their devout commitment to her service, their faith- fulness to Christ and His Church, and shall entrust to the maternal Heart of the immaculate Virgin the entire Mar- ian Family. On the day of all e Faithful Departed they shall commend to God through prayers, sacrifices and in- dulgences the souls of the departed suffering in Purgatory. 11. about the Statutes: a) Following the statutes is not obligatory under pain of sin; however, whoever trespasses them inmatters of God and the Church’s commandments, shall not be without blame. b) ese present statutes – previously approved on Janu- ary 30, 2010 – were re-examined and supplemented by the General Council in its session on september 12, 2017, and they are binding until revoked. c) Changes to these statutes may be introduced by the Gen- eral superior with the consent of his council.
